Feature Drop: Scratchpad 2.0

This feature offers a temporary, gitignored environment for creating and testing code snippets in SQL, dbt™ models, and Python.

July 16, 2024
A reading icon
1
 min read
Feature Drop: Scratchpad 2.0

We have now launched Scratchpad 2.0 within our AI-powered Code IDE. This feature offers a temporary, gitignored environment for creating and testing code snippets in SQL, dbt™ models, and Python.

The Scratchpad automatically generates a "paradime_scratch" folder to organize temporary files. These files, such as "scratch-1" and "scratch-2", are persistent across login sessions, allowing for continuous work without loss of progress. Users can rename files as needed, maintaining a structured workspace.

Key Benefits

  1. Quick Testing: Great for quickly drafting and testing code snippets without impacting the main codebase.
  2. Instant Feedback: Offers immediate results for SQL queries, facilitating rapid validation and debugging.
  3. Organized Workflow: Files are gitignored, preventing repository clutter and maintaining code integrity.

For Who?

The Scratchpad caters to various roles within data teams:

  • Data Analysts: For efficient SQL query testing and analysis
  • Data Engineers: To prototype and validate dbt models
  • Developers: For Python script experimentation and general coding tasks

Check out the full tutorial HERE.

Feature Drop: Scratchpad 2.0 | paradime.io

Wrap Up

The Scratchpad feature is integrated into Paradime's Code IDE tier, providing a seamless experience within the existing development environment. This integration ensures that users can leverage the feature without disrupting their established workflows.

By offering a dedicated space for temporary code development and testing, Paradime's Scratchpad significantly enhances productivity and code management efficiency for data professionals across various disciplines.

Want to level up your analytics engineering game? Of course you do! Get in touch HERE.

Interested to learn more?
Try out the free 14-days trial
Close Cookie Preference Manager
By clicking “Accept All Cookies”, you agree to the storing of cookies on your device to enhance site navigation, analyze site usage and assist in our marketing efforts. More info
Strictly Necessary (Always Active)
Cookies required to enable basic website functionality.
Oops! Something went wrong while submitting the form.